We understand that you might want to keep certain booking options hidden from your Vendors, and we’ve made this easy to manage. Our Booking and Appointment for WooCommerce plugin includes a special feature designed to give you, as the Site Admin, more control over what your vendors can see and do.

All vendor booking settings appear in the Booking Metabox by default. The Booking Metabox can be found by logging in as a vendor and going to the Bookings Section > Create Bookable > Booking tab.

1. e) Hide General -> Requires Confirmation option
When you tick the checkbox for this setting, vendors cannot enable bookings that require confirmation.
1. f) Hide General -> Can be cancelled? option
Using this option, vendors will not be able to allow their customers to cancel a booking.

2. a) Hide Availability -> Advance Booking Period (in hours) option
You can enable this option if you wish to hide the ‘Advance Booking Period’ setting from your vendors.
2. b) Hide Availability -> Number of dates to choose option
This setting will hide the ‘Number of dates to choose’ option from your vendors, as shown below:
2. c) Hide Availability -> Maximum Bookings On Any Date option
This setting will hide the maximum bookings from the vendors.
Without this option, vendors will not be able to set a maximum limit for their bookings.
2. d) Hide Availability -> Minimum number of nights to book option
With this setting, vendors will be hidden from the ‘Minimum number of nights to book’ option.
2. e) Hide Availability -> Maximum number of nights to book option
Enabling this setting will let you hide the ‘Maximum number of nights to book’ option from your vendors.
